Ostriches Facts: From Feathers to Speed

Ostriches are some of the remarkable characteristics in the animal kingdom. These giant birds, known for their incredible speed, can achieve speeds of up to 70 kilometers per hour. Their powerful strides and strong bodies help to their impressive velocity.

Despite their immensity, ostriches have evolved some surprising features. Their plumage are unlike those of other birds, lacking the typical fluffiness. Instead, their feathers provide protection from the elements and camouflage them.

  • Remarkably, ostriches are able to kicking with tremendous force. They employ this skill to protect themselves from danger.
  • Furthermore, ostriches are known for their flocking behavior. They live in groups called herds and communicate through a variety of calls.

The Mighty Ostrich

The ostrich is a fascinating creature, celebrated for its incredible size and agility. These giant birds are found in the grasslands of certain African regions, where they survive in difficult conditions. Ostriches have evolved several unique adaptations that allow them to overcome the challenges of their environment. Consider is their incredible running prowess, reaching up to 43 miles per hour. They also have strong legs that allow for powerful kicks, which they use for protection.

Beyond in Eggs: A Look into Ostrich Behavior

While ostriches are commonly known for their enormous eggs, these magnificent creatures offer a lot more than just a breakfast treat. Ostriches show fascinating array of behaviors that shed light on their social nature and remarkable adaptations. From their distinctive running technique to their intricate courtship rituals, ostriches intrigue observers with their active lives.

  • Consider,, ostriches are known to use their powerful kicks as a means of defense from predators and sometimes rivals.
  • Furthermore, they exhibit strong degree of parental care, with both parents sharing in the incubation of their eggs and the rearing of their chicks.
